Introduction
During the COVID-19 pandemic, many business organizations adopted virtual working to protect their employees from the virus. Yendor Felgate’s “Managing Virtual Teams” explores the ways to rethink, reimagine, and re-engage in a virtual working environment. While working from home can be beneficial to organizations, many managers struggle with the new work reality. This paper analyzes Yendor Felgate’s articles in terms of their context, claim, structure, and effectiveness.
Context
Purpose, Style, and Tone
The purpose of “Managing Virtual Teams” is two-pronged: to explore the challenges faced by managers in a virtual working environment and to provide solutions to these challenges. Yendor Felgate employs an argumentative style to convey the message in the article. The application of systematic reasoning, supported by credible sources, makes his argument persuasive enough. The use of an assertive tone makes the author communicate his message clearly and directly. The use of an argumentative style and assertive tone allows the article to achieve its purpose.
Claim and Structure
A close analysis of the article reveals that it is structured in a way that effectively captures the audience’s attention with a compelling introduction. The introduction highlights the various reasons why working virtually can be challenging for managers. The article’s body contains solutions that the author claims are primary for managers: rethink, reimagine, and re-engage. The recommended claims are presented in a list format, each accompanied by a brief description. Consequently, the readers can easily remember all the assertions and claims made in the article.
Article’s Effectiveness
The author effectively reaches the audience, as the article is well-structured and supports its claims with credible sources. The article’s main points are concise and straightforward, making it an engaging read. Moreover, the author utilized information from authentic sources to augment his arguments. For instance, he used quantitative data from Gallup to demonstrate the extent to which employees rely on managers. Therefore, the message communicated in the article is reliable.
